Re: Peace And Love Cover

Post by philipchevron Wed Oct 13, 2010 8:54 am

Guest wrote:Its hughy cameron, scots flyweight champ. I know his family and can confirm. He also didn't get a penny as the photo was owned by the boxing club. Boxrec.com has some details and he didn't have 11 fingers. His daughter walked into hmv to find a cardboard cut out of her dad and could nt believe it, I think it's a great pic!!


Hughie certainly did not have 11 fingers. Our designer awarded him "one louder" because of course, unlike "Love", the word "Peace" needs 5 knuckles. Is he still alive?

Post by Shadey Tue Sep 27, 2005 11:08 pm

philipchevron wrote:I'm a bit foggy on the details, but I think Simon Ryan, our designer, got the picture from a photo library. The guy turned out to be a Scot, by then elderly, but still alive and apparently not greatly chuffed by his new fame.

Simon Ryan is an often overlooked component of the Pogues story.


Do you remeber his name?
